У меня и коллеги-разработчики веб-сайтов обсуждают, является ли это SEO-friendly. Я думаю, что вполне нормально иметь привязку <a>
, обернутую вокруг div. Как это perfectly valid in HTML5.Заголовок в пределах div в теге привязки
Однако он говорит, что это плохо для SEO. Поскольку тег <h1>
потеряет ценность с точки зрения SEO.
HTML-:
<a href="/link">
<div>
<h1>Header </h1>
<img />
<p>Some test</p>
<span>SPAN ACTING LIKE A LINK HERE</span>
</div>
</a>
Имеет ли <h1>
обесцениваться причину этого? Мы хотим, чтобы весь div был доступен для кликов (для пользователей), но не хотите, чтобы <h1>
теряли ценность с точки зрения SEO.
Возможно, это поможет вам и вашему другу закончить обсуждение: http://webmasters.stackexchange.com/questions/20446/anchor-tag-inside-h1-or-h1-inside-achor-tag-which-is -better – lulululululull
Я голосую, чтобы закрыть этот вопрос как не по теме, потому что он просит совета SEO. Это может быть по теме на [webmasters.se]. – unor